Air leaking between tire and rim by mateusmgt in NinebotMAX

[–]TheAverageGuy1983 1 point2 points  (0 children)

Oh man, that's a bead issue. I would suggest a good air compressor that can blow some high pressure air, at least one that can do 160PSI of pressure or a air pump at a gas station. You will hear a loud to mild pop sound which is the edge of the tire setting right on the bead giving you a seal. Then a regular small air pump like the Xiaomi Air Pump will work moving forward if you ever have to refill.

[deleted by user] by [deleted] in ElectricScooters

[–]TheAverageGuy1983 1 point2 points  (0 children)

Hi, i hope this helps a bit.

Since this is a cable brake line, its possible that water got inside the brake mechanism that also has a spring tension in it or some type of debree or the tension spring could have simply gave out, stuff like that does indeed randomly happen even if you take very good care of your PEV. So, you are most likely going to have to do one of two things.

  1. Take the brake caliper apart to get rid of any debree that may be causing it to get stuck and clean the tension spring and re lubricate it with some wheel bearing grease.

  2. Save yourself the hassle of fixing the caliper as it is a bit of labor work to do and replace the caliper with a new one. Which would make the swap way easier.
